Who may submit this application -
You may submit this application if you annually purchase at least $800,000 worth of taxable items for your own use and not for resale.

  • The Comptroller may issue a Direct Payment Permit after receiving this completed application and finding that all the requirements for issuing a Direct Payment Permit stated in Item 1 of this application, "Taxpayer's Agreement," have been met.

# Instructions for Completing

Texas Application for Direct Payment Permit
Item 2 - Sole owner - enter first name, middle initial and last name.
Partnership - enter the legal name of the partnership.
Corporation - enter the legal name exactly as it is registered with the Secretary of State.
Other organization - enter the title of the organization.
Item 3 - Enter the complete address where you want to receive mail from the Comptroller of Public Accounts.
NOTE: If you want to receive mail for other taxes at a different address, attach a letter with the other address(es).
Item 6 - Enter the Federal Employer Identification Number (FEIN) assigned to your business by the Internal Revenue Service.
Item 7 - If you have both a Texas Taxpayer and a Texas Vendor Identification Number, enter only the first eleven digits of the Vendor Identification Number.
Item 8 - If you check "Other," identify the type of organization.
Examples: Social Club, Independent School District, Family Trust.
Item 13 - Partnership - enter the information for ALL partners. If a partner is a corporation, enter the Federal Employer Identification Number (FEIN) of the corporation.
Corporation or other organization - enter the information for the principal officers (president, secretary, treasurer).
Item 18 - The description of your business should include the principal types of business.
Examples: highway construction, crude petroleum, natural gas transmission, industrial chemicals. Please be specific.
Item 19 - Enter the total amount of taxable items purchased last year or to be purchased. This does not include purchases for which a Resale Certificate can be or could have been issued.

Item 20 - To be eligible for a Direct Payment Permit, you must maintain an accounting method that clearly distinguishes between taxable and nontaxable purchases.
Describe your accounting method fully. Explain the internal controls and the accounting flow of the data that will be used to prepare your direct payment return.
Answer the following questions in your explanation.

  • How will you distinguish between
  • purchases made under a direct payment exemption certificate;
  • purchases for resale;
  • nontaxable purchases;
  • purchases in Texas and out of state;
  • any other tax-free purchases; and
  • tax-paid purchases?
  • If you purchase items for resale and for your own use from the same supplier, will you issue separate purchase orders? How will the two types of purchases be accounted for?
  • If you do not issue blanket exemption certificates to your suppliers, how will you indicate on which items the supplier will collect tax?
  • What accounting procedure will you follow to report use tax in the same month that you receive vendor's billings?
  • What procedure will you follow to report use tax to the correct city, Metropolitan Transit Authority (MTA) or City Transit Department (CTD), County and/or Special Purpose District (SPD)?
  • When you prepare your direct payment return, from what source(s) will you get the necessary data? How will this data get to the source(s)?
  • Will more than one person review the purchase records and compare them to reported purchases?
  • What procedures will you follow to ensure that tax-free purchases are not reported on the Texas Sales and Use Tax Return?
